The Breakdown

India’s exports to its most critical market—the United States—are facing an unprecedented decline. Despite a mix of targeted tariffs, most recently a steep 50% increase imposed by the US administration, the pain is not limited to directly taxed products. Even goods that remain tariff-free, such as smartphones and some pharmaceuticals, have seen surprising double-digit drops. This reveals a challenging environment characterized by both policy-driven shocks and shifts in underlying demand, testing the resilience and agility of India’s specialty chemicals, polymers, and advanced manufacturing sectors.

Analyst View

Strategic leaders face an evolving risk profile as US demand for Indian goods dropped over 22% from May to August 2025—a contraction that is uneven across sectors. While increases in US tariffs were a known disruptor and expected to impact commodity categories, the rate and depth of contraction in exempted products such as smartphones and pharmaceuticals signal a more complex demand scenario. This trend suggests that factors beyond price—such as changes in US supply chain policy, buyer preferences, and partner reliability—are now major levers of competitive differentiation.

For sectors like specialty chemicals, the 15.9% export reduction can be attributed not just to price, but likely also to increased scrutiny, evolving US sourcing standards, and downstream hesitancy. Commodities like metals show relative stability, indicating that while tariffs level the global playing field, local demand volatility ultimately dictates volume. Meanwhile, a sharp decline in labor-intensive exports—especially textiles and seafood—highlights structural vulnerabilities in value chains that are highly exposed to both cost and regulatory pressures.

Companies must also contend with uncertainty in channel performance and acceptance. Notably, growth in lab-grown diamonds and home textiles, for example, reflects US buyers actively rebalancing toward innovative or value-based alternatives, underscoring the need for agile product strategies matched to evolving American consumer values. Regulatory issues loom as US negotiation “red lines”—from GM feed to broader sovereignty considerations—become more frequent obstacles to restoring or expanding market share.

Navigating the Signals

The sharpest warning sign for business leaders is the anomalous drop in tariff-free exports. These sectors—previously considered insulated from trade frictions—now face unexpected headwinds, likely from a mix of shifting end-user demand, alternate sourcing by US buyers, and performance risks in the value chain. This signals a need for in-depth, real-time diagnostics into customer needs, specifications, and channel reliability, rather than reliance on headline policy relief or cost engineering alone.

Forward-looking organizations should challenge assumptions about the stickiness of historic US demand and probe new questions, such as: How closely are US channel partners aligned with near-term growth initiatives? Are emerging competitive choices—such as Vietnam or China for electronics—reshaping the landscape more rapidly than anticipated? What insights can be drawn from outlier growth (lab-grown diamonds, home textiles) to inform immediate pivots in product mix or go-to-market strategies? As US regulatory and buyer standards continue to evolve, strategic vigilance and value chain resilience must move to the top of the executive agenda.
